Pebble gets unofficial Windows Phone 8 support from an app
If you're a Windows Phone owner feeling left out because the platform doesn't support the Pebble smartwatch, have we got news for you. While it is not an official solution, there is a way for the timepiece to support Microsoft's mobile OS. And the whole solution is as simple as can be. If you know how to download and install an app from the Windows Phone Store, you can enable your Windows Phone handset to sync with your Pebble smartwatch.

The name of the app is Pebble Watch Pro. Once installed on your Windows Phone 8 flavored phone, you will be able to see your tweets, calendar notifications and network alerts on your Pebble. Get an alert when your phone's battery drops under 50%, 40%, 30%, 20% or 10%. And you can also be notified when you lose or regain access to your 3G, 4G or Wi-Fi pipeline.

Once your Pebble is synced with your Windows Phone, you can control your music playlist from the watch. Hit play or pause, or move ahead to the next song using the Pebble's music app.

The app is $1.99 on the Windows Phone Store. Or, you can try the free version, Pebble Watch Lite. This offers you the ability to control your music from the Pebble smartwatch, but nothing else.
